03 —Infinite funnel ecosystems
Traditional marketing often treats people like leads moving toward a transaction.
Sierra introduces Infinite Funnel Ecosystems — a relationship-centered approach to creating businesses where content, offers, communities, referrals, partnerships and customer experiences continually feed one another.

Instead of asking
"How do I get more people into my funnel?"
The better question becomes
"How do I build an ecosystem people want to stay inside?"

04 —Business Operations
Growth exposes what hustle hides.
Sierra helps founders and leaders understand why revenue alone doesn't create a sustainable company — and how operations, communication, systems, leadership and customer experience become the infrastructure that allows a vision to grow without consuming the person who created it.

Sierra Grana is a speaker, strategist, community architect and intuitive who has spent years studying what makes people — and the businesses and communities they create — actually work.
Her background spans leadership, management, entrepreneurship, business operations, community building, personal development and intuitive work.
Rather than separating strategy from humanity, Sierra's work brings them together.
She speaks candidly about responsibility, identity, energy, leadership, grief and the systems we build around ourselves — helping audiences examine not only what they're creating, but who they're becoming while they create it.
Her speaking style is conversational, direct, funny when the room needs it, deeply human and designed to create conversations that continue long after the event ends.
Sierra has appeared at Movement Maker Live, I Choose Me Summit, Mountain Summit Virtual, podcasts, workshops and virtual events.
